A well-presented three bedroom modern town house in this stylish development with two bath/shower rooms, two balconies and a private terrace. There is secure underground parking with tandem space for two cars and pleasant communal gardens. All within a short walk of Tenterden high street.

Oaks Gate is situated on Oaks Road, a much sought-after residential area of Tenterden and a very short walk away from the town centre. Tenterden has an excellent range of shops, including a Waitrose supermarket and there are many restaurants and public houses. There are a good range of leisure facilities close by including a golf course and Tenterden Leisure Centre.
Train services to London can be accessed from Headcorn to the north of the town, or Ashford
to the east. The M20 can be accessed at either Leeds Castle or Ashford.


3 Oaks Gate

3 Oaks Gate is one of 5 townhouses built over 3 floors with a versatile and contemporary style. These purpose-built homes are efficient to heat with good levels of insulation.
On the ground floor, there is an entrance hall with coats cupboard to the side and stairs to the first floor. To the side is the modern kitchen/dining room with square bay to the front providing space for a dining table and chairs. The kitchen was refitted in September 2022 and has a range of wall and base units with worksurfaces over, integrated double oven, electric induction hob, dishwasher and space for a fridge/freezer. The boiler is in the corner next to the fridge freezer and was new in 2022. There is a cloakroom with fitted storage cupboards and a spacious sitting room with double doors opening onto the private terrace.
On the first floor there are 2 double bedrooms, the larger of the two has double doors opening onto a small balcony which overlooks the communal courtyard. Both bedrooms share the modern shower room. On the 2nd floor is another good size double bedroom with fitted wardrobe, ensuite bathroom (with fittings for a washer/dryer) and a balcony on which you can fit a small table and chairs and enjoy the vista.

The property has been very well maintained by the current owners and includes all the blinds, curtains, lampshades and wardrobes in the main bedroom.


Outside
The private terrace area has been crafted with pergola and criss cross fencing giving privacy whilst retaining plenty of natural light. There is space on the paved patio for a garden table and chairs and plant pots.
The secure underground car park is accessed via the entrance in Oaks Road and there is parking for 2 cars (tandem) and is sited next to the lift.
The enclosed courtyard communal garden provides a tranquil place to rest with raised flower beds and seating areas.
